Malala: OKA Must Support Musalia Presidency

#In Summary : OKA is said to be leaning towards Wiper Leader Kalonzo Musyoka as its Presidential flagbearer. However, a section of ANC leadership has not agreed to the decision. 

By Gerald Gekara

Senator Cleophas Malala of Kakamega county has downplayed rumours of wiper leader Kalonzo Musyoka getting endorsed as one Kenya Alliance (OKA) flagbearer.

The Senator claimed they are tired of supporting outsiders for the top job while speaking in Kakamega on Saturday. 

According to the MP, the Wiper leader lacks the necessary numbers to gain the support of ANC leader Musalia Mudavadi. 

The report of the OKA technical committee, according to the Senator, will not be supported unless Musalia is nominated as the alliance’s presidential candidate.

“We’d like to explain that it’s a little river that feeds into a larger river. We, the Luhyas, are numerous. We can’t support other individuals while refusing to support our own son “he stated 

According to an OKA technical committee study, Kalonzo is the alliance’s best bet. 

The committee decided that the Wiper boss had a greater chance than Musalia after a series of discussions and deliberations. 

Musalia has already endorsed Kalonzo when he ran as Raila’s running mate, according to the senator, and it is now time for the two to repay his kindness.

OKA is yet to announce their presidential candidate, after months of deliberation and several deadlines.
